Co-directed by Keemotion and Quavo, the music video serves as an insane homage to the cult classic Fear and Loathing in Las Vegas directed by Terry Gilliam and co-starring Johnny Depp and Benicio Del Toro. In the clip, Quavo and Takeoff assume the roles of Raoul Duke and Dr. Gonzo cruising through the desert with a “mobile pharmacy” before pulling up to a Las Vegas hotel and barely passing the doors to check in. All kinds of psychedelic, tripped-out trap madness follows as they deliver the South’s first proper hip-hop homage to the late Hunter S. Thompson. Los Angeles-based artist, songwriter and multi-instrumentalist Julian Rose makes his introduction with the release of his debut EP, ‘How Deep.’

Born into an entertainment dynasty — his parents both work in music video production and his late grandfather, Jerry Heller, was an instrumental figure in the rise of West Coast rap — and raised in Beverly Hills, Julian Rose (née Heller) has been immersed in the music industry from a young age. He started playing piano at the age of five and within a few years he had mastered guitar, bass and drums as well. As he got older, he was helping out in production offices and attending video sets after school. With a genuine curiosity and a love of connecting with other people, Julian was able to meet and talk to many artists throughout his youth who inspired him to keep going with his music and creative endeavors.

The Julian Rose project has been a lifetime in the making but, over the last few years, it also became Julian’s lifeline. “I was feeling very unhappy and felt like the future was hopeless. I was stuck in the monotony of life,” he says about the moment he felt he needed to throw himself into making music full time. “However, I always knew that music was the one thing that had been there for meSo, instead of relying on other people, I decided to rely on the thing that carried me through all the ups and downs of my childhood.”

Developing and crafting his own unique sound over the years, St. Louis continues to secure his position as a rising name, garnering co-signs from BBC INTRODUCING and a slot supporting breakout British artist Sam Tompkins on his sold-out UK tour. As well as being an artist in his own right, St. Louis continues to enjoy a career as an in-demand hitmaker, songwriting and producing for the likes of K-pop boyband BtoB’s 2021 hit “Outsider”, Ava Max, David Guetta, Karen Harding and Stealth. Most recently, St. Louis has seen a major rise in US popularity following his work on Enisa’s hit “Green Light”, performed by her at the American Song Contest 2022, representing the state of New York.

At just 15 years-old Ella Tiritiello put’s herself firmly on the map, with her standout debut offering ‘Say Something’. 

Born in Kristianstad, a small town in the south of Sweden, Ella Tiritiello was raised by music lovers on a potent diet of powerhouses including the likes of Diana Ross, Adele and Sia “I loved to sing their songs in my room, but I never wanted anyone to hear, mostly because of my stage fright. I couldn’t see myself stand in front of people and sing.”

Today Ella stands as a young artist who’s already overcome her biggest fear. 

After being selected by the Tim Bergling Foundation (Avicii’s father) to sing, perform and release Avicii’s ‘For A Better Day’ alongside the Royal Stockholm Philharmonic Orchestra, she rose to the challenge and performed to 16,000 people. A huge undertaking for any artist, let alone a 14 year old with stage fright. 

Her effortless vocal talents and authentic stage presence instantly won over the crowd as her confidence blossomed before their eyes. The moving cover went on to accumulate millions of streams.
